<h3>MX41 Manual Reset Circuit Protectors with Rocker Switch</h3>
<p>Single pole Used with typical 120 circuit with single hot and one neutral, such as small appliances, office equipment and power strips.<br />
Current and Voltage Ratings: 3A–20A, 125/250VAC, 12/24VDC<br />

<h3>MX42 Twinned Pole Manual Reset Circuit Breakers with Rocker Switch</h3>
<p>Double pole Used with a typical 220V circuit having two hot wires. If there is a short circuit to either, both trip together. Used with central air conditioners, electric dryers, electric ranges, electric water heaters.<br />
Current and Voltage Ratings: 4A–20A, 125/250VAC 50/60Hz, 50VDC<br />
DPST protectors are also required in equipment operated in countries where power outlets are not polarized and/or local standards mandate to break both power lines in case of a fault.<br />
